Driving through Tangier and its environs offers a unique, intimate perspective: misty cliffs, desert caravanserais tucked beyond slower roads, seaside lookouts untouched by mass tourism, and ancient kasbahs dressed in coastal breeze. Unlike guided tours constrained by schedules, renting a car provides freedom to pause, detour, and connect with the rhythm of local life. This mode of exploration respects Moroccan speed of being, fostering encounters with local markets, street artists, and village elders—moments that define true immersion. The car becomes a mobile bridge between curiosity and wonder—without pressure, just discovery.

Some believe these secluded spots are restricted or unsafe. In fact, while remote, many remain accessible via public roads with local signage and basic signage. Others worry car rentals are complicated in foreign languages—yet clear tools like GPS, translation apps, and mobile support have eliminated these barriers. What truly matters is preparation—checking road conditions, carrying emergency numbers, and embracing the pace of Discovery.
